Scarlet Thread are another one of those great modern Scandinavian bands with an organic, rural feel – and completely psychedelic. The group is comprised of five musicians with dual electric guitar and violin as the main solo instruments. I really enjoyed the first album and Valheista Kaunein is similar. Also features two guest players on flute, adding one more fantastic dimension. File next to the Swedish groups Grovjobb and first album Gosta Berlings Saga.

I was finally able to cobble all of my random thoughts about Scarlet Thread in one place. It certainly isn't a band I have listened to very much, and I had it in my head they were more of a psychedelic flute styled group. But really violin is their key instrument to go along with the strong dual guitar leads and guest flute. I will also offer that Valheista Kaunein is more intense at times and isn't always laid back and "rural".
